Reports Report 340rl (Event 340-2016)

Observer
Name Molly D
Experience Level 3/5
Remarks I have seen meteor showers and shooting stars but this was my first fireball to see in person. It was an neat color of a dark to medium green and it was brighter than a typical meteor shower.

Fragmentation
Observation Yes
Remarks it look liked the head of the fireball broke off and some the tail trailed behind for an instant then dissipated.
